Demystifying Focus States: Past the Blue Outline
If you utilize a mouse, you may never see focus states. You may spot a faint blue ring glow for a second. For someone employing a keyboard or assistive tech, that ring is their anchor. It’s the sign that reveals which part of the page is live and set for you to hit Enter or Space. Betnella doesn’t just lean on the default browser style, which can seem out of place or vanish completely. They’ve created their own. I’ve noticed they employ high-contrast colors and thick, offset outlines that stand out no matter what’s in the background. This renders the indicator impossible to miss. It tells you exactly where you are, eliminating that lost sense you get on a busy page. Even in a game lobby filled with dozens of options, you can find your way without ever handling a mouse. The design is usable and clear, avoiding of indicators that are too faint to see or so garish they cause you a headache.

Meeting UK Digital Access Regulations and Beyond
The UK establishes a high bar for digital access. The regulations come from the Public Sector Bodies Accessibility Regulations 2018 and the Equality Act 2010. They demand sites to follow the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 at Level AA. Betnella’s work on focus states handles a key part of those guidelines head-on: criterion 2.4.7, called Focus Visible. By achieving this standard, Betnella does more than protect its license to operate in a major market. It displays a sense of responsibility that players see. Fundamental Components of an Inclusive iGaming Platform
Betnella’s accessibility isn’t one magic trick. It’s multiple parts working together. The first is a focus indicator you can always see, on every page and in every game. The second is a tab order that mirrors the page layout in a straight line, with no surprise jumps. Third, they place “skip to main content” links at the very top. This lets keyboard users bypass the main menu after the first time. Fourth, pop-up windows and dialogs lock your focus inside them. The tab key won’t let you escape to the background page, a common bug that affects screen reader users. Finally, all their custom controls work with standard keyboard keys. This whole-system approach means accessibility is built into the foundation, not painted on at the end. It shows tracxn.com they recognize that if one piece breaks, the whole experience fails. Every clickable thing has to meet the same standard.
Obstacles and Constant Progress in iGaming Accessibility
Betnella has completed effective work, but the iGaming world has special obstacles. The biggest is third-party game content. Betnella can manage its own lobby and menus, but guaranteeing every external slot or live dealer game operates with a keyboard is a constant battle. Live elements, like betting tickers and chat boxes, need thorough ARIA coding to keep accessible. Designers also face a tough job balancing prominent focus indicators with the dark dramatic visuals that casino sites favor. The way forward involves stricter rules for game providers, periodic internal checks on all new content, and rendering accessibility a shared goal for every team, not just a compliance report. The work never truly ends. But the commitment you can see in the core navigation is a powerful and essential start.
